I think if you're using a framework version from 2018, and that framework released a new version in 2019, that framework would add 1 libyear. However, if there hadn't been a new release of that framework, you'd be up-to-date and hence it contributes 0 to your libyear score.

Repeat that calculation for your other dependencies, relative to their latest release date.
